Evaluating Your Existing Clutter



Clutter typically manifests as a frustrating buildup of items that no longer offer an objective, developing an obstacle to attaining a minimal way of living. Take note of certain groups of items, such as apparel, publications, or cookware, as this will assist you understand the range of the clutter.

Next, perform an extensive inventory of your possessions. This procedure entails examining each item's functionality and psychological significance. Ask yourself whether each thing adds value to your life or if it just occupies area. Record your findings in a journal or electronic format to gain a more clear viewpoint on your mess.


Furthermore, think about the frequency of usage for each product. If something has not offered a purpose in the previous year, it might be a prospect for elimination. This analysis will not only clarify your partnership with your ownerships yet will also set the structure for effective decluttering in the future. Ultimately, understanding your present clutter is a critical action toward accepting minimalism and enhancing clearness in your daily living.

Practical Decluttering Methods



Having actually examined your existing clutter, the next action is to apply sensible decluttering strategies that facilitate a more arranged living space. Minimalism. One efficient technique is the "Four-Box" strategy, where you mark four boxes identified: keep, contribute, garbage, website here and relocate. This technique motivates quick decision-making and ensures things are classified properly


Another strategy is the "One in, One out" guideline, which states that for every single new item gotten, an existing product has to be eliminated. This concept assists preserve balance and prevents accumulation over time. Furthermore, consider the "30-Day Minimalism Video Game," where you remove one item on the very first day, 2 on the second, etc, cumulatively promoting a sense of success.


Limitation yourself to a particular number of valued things, allowing you to value their importance without overwhelming your area. By using these strategies, you can create a more efficient and serene living area, eventually enhancing quality in your day-to-day life.
